  • Profile picture of the author SEO ibiza
    number of pages only becomes an issue in more competitive keywords, it usually makes sense that a site with more content about something should rank higher than a site with one page about it.

    but its more than just more pages, its also about internal linking structures between the different sub groups of content.

    say your main theme is "widgets"

    a one page site just about widgets, is generally less likely to do less well that a 20 page site with widgets as the main theme and 19 sub pages on big widgets, small widgets, blue widgets, eco widgets etc etc all interlinked thematically and all backing up the main page.
